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50021455 098 10350777593 6983312 471093
354543 6961 723
354543 6961 723
28 0051504733 80 73477571647
All about undefined
Interested in learning more?
354543 6961 723
28 0051504733 80 73477571647
See more
06829414 274469 4050
46285 7627253453 63 214305
See more
444486598 372824
13 816748964 0300255313
See more